Finland 1917 Lion Type Definitive

Finland · 1917 · 40 Penniä

The stamp features the Finnish national emblem, a crowned lion rampant holding a sword, on a shield, with the country name 'FINLAND' and denomination '40 PENNIÄ'.

Issued in 1917, this definitive stamp marks Finland's declaration of independence from Russia, symbolizing the new republic's sovereignty with its national emblem.
